chatgpt使用了什么框架
今天我们来讨论的是ChatGPT,它是一种基于人工智能技术的自然语言处理模型,可用于生成逼真的对话内容。你可能好奇ChatGPT使用了什么框架来实现其功能。在本篇博文中,我们将详细介绍ChatGPT使用的框架以及其背后的技术原理。
ChatGPT框架概述
ChatGPT是由OpenAI开发的一种基于深度学习技术的自动对话生成模型。它使用了一个强大的框架来支持对话的交互式生成。该框架由多个组件组成,包括自回归生成模型、预训练模型、文本处理模块等。
自回归生成模型
ChatGPT使用了一种称为自回归生成模型的方法来生成对话内容。与其他生成模型不同的是,自回归生成模型根据输入的文本生成下一个输出的文本。它使用了一个循环神经网络(RNN)的结构,以前一次生成的结果作为下一次生成的输入。这种模型可以学习到输入文本的上下文,并根据上下文生成有逻辑的响应。
预训练模型
ChatGPT的核心是一个预训练的语言模型。该模型在大规模的文本数据上进行预训练,学习到了各种语言模式和语义表示。预训练模型可以理解语言的含义,并生成与之相关的响应。这使得ChatGPT能够输出自然流畅、连贯的对话内容。
文本处理模块
为了使ChatGPT能够处理和理解不同类型的文本数据,它使用了一个高效的文本处理模块。该模块可以对输入的文本进行分词、语义解析和语法分析等处理。通过这些处理,ChatGPT能够更好地理解输入文本的含义,并生成恰当的回应。
技术原理
ChatGPT的技术原理基于深度学习和自然语言处理的领域。它使用了大规模预训练模型、自回归生成模型和文本处理模块等技术组件。
预训练模型是通过在大规模的文本数据上进行自监督学习而得到的。模型通过学习输入文本的上下文信息,学会了对输入文本进行语义理解和语法分析。这种预训练使得ChatGPT能够产生连贯、逼真的对话内容。
自回归生成模型使用了循环神经网络(RNN)的结构。模型通过将前一次生成的结果作为下一次生成的输入,学习到输入文本的语义和上下文信息。这使得ChatGPT能够针对不同的输入文本生成合理的回应。
文本处理模块是ChatGPT的重要组成部分。它使用了先进的自然语言处理技术,对输入文本进行分词、语义解析和语法分析等处理。通过这些处理,模块可以提取输入文本的特征,并生成恰当的回应。
总结
总而言之,ChatGPT使用了一种强大的框架,包括自回归生成模型、预训练模型和文本处理模块等。这些组件相互配合,使得ChatGPT能够生成逼真、连贯的对话内容。这种框架的应用有助于提升人机对话的交互体验,为人们提供更加智能、自然的对话机器人。
这篇关于《chatgpt使用了什么框架》的文章就介绍到这了,更多新媒体运营相关内容请浏览A5工具以前的文章或继续浏览下面的相关文章,望大家以后多多支持A5工具 - 全媒体工具网!
相关资讯
查看更多
ChatGPT必须国产化

斗喑去水印视频解析网址 斗喑去水印视频解析网址免费

怎么提取图上文字的颜色

长汀短视频拍摄招聘 长汀招聘普工

怎么在视频提取文案和图片

ChatGPT概念要熄火了

当ChatGPT遇到中国男足
